Evaluation of pore distribution in non-woven fabric sheets

An example of evaluating the maximum pore diameter and pore size distribution of non-woven fabric sheets using the bubble point method is presented.
The sample is immersed in a chemical solution and air pressure is applied. The pressure is increased until it overcomes the surface tension of the chemical solution absorbed in the sheet, at which point the appearance of bubbles occurs; this pressure is referred to as the bubble point.
The maximum pore diameter can be calculated based on the bubble point pressure and the surface tension of the chemical solution.
